Rev. Ian Harris

Born in the rural heartland of County Down Northern Ireland, the Rev Harris has served God in full time pastoral ministry for some 32 years. His ministry began just outside Belfast Northern Ireland, where he served in Carrickfergus Free Presbyterian Church for 12 years. In 1997, after feeling God's call to distant lands, his ministry was moved to East Africa, Kenya, where he laboured in church planting, Bible teaching and pastoral ministry for 8 years. In 2005, the sovereign hand of God brought him to Annalong Free Presbyterian Church, where he currently occupies the pulpit on a full time basis. The Rev Harris is also the present chairman of the Mission Board of the Free Presbyterian Church of Ulster.
